Kelly Clarkson Sings Patsy Cline’s She’s Got You

Kelly Clarkson has blessed fans of her famous talk show with another perfect “Kellyoke” cover, and this time she has chosen one of Patsy Cline’s most recognized songs She’s Got You. She covered the song on Wednesday, April 7 episode of her talk show. I seriously don’t know what to love more; Kelly Clarkson’s  choice of song, her vocals, or her simple performance of the song.

She’s Got You is a country song written by Hank Cochran way before Kelly Clarkson entered the world and was first recorded in 1961, and released a year later in 1962 as a single by Patsy Cline. The song is upbeat and features jazz, pop, and country elements.

Patsy Cline’s Hit Song She’s Got You

According to Hank Cochran, he had called Patsy to tell her that he’s written another hit song for her and Patsy had told him to come over with a bottle of liquor and guitar and perform the song for her and her friend Dottie West. After hearing the song, Patsy was said to have loved it so much that she learned the song that same day and even called up her manager and producer to sing the song for them over the phone.  Ironically, this actually sounds like something Kelly Clarkson would have done.

She recorded it at her next session and it was one of those rare moments when Patsy and her producer, Owen Bradley, both agreed on a song. The song went on to become a hit as it topped Billboard’s Hot Country Song, peaking at number 14 on Billboard Hot 100.

The song is about having objects that remind you of someone you can no longer be with. “I’ve got the records that we used to share/ And they still sound the same, as when you were here/ The only thing different, the only thing new/ I’ve got the records … she’s got you.” Patsy sang in the single, and now Kelly Clarkson has followed her down the lyrical lane with her performance of the song.

She’s Got You has been recorded by numerous artists including Dean Martin (who sang He’s Got You instead), Ruby and the Rednecks, Rosanne Cash, LeAnn Rimes, Jimmy Buffett, Cat Power, Elvis Costello, Loretta Lynn, amongst others.

Loretta Lynn’s 1977 remix of the song I Remember Patsy topped the Billboard Hot Country Singles and the Canada RPM Country Tracks.

Kelly Clarkson Does She’s Got You Justice

Kelly Clarkson’s performance of the song was slow and showcased her impressive voice, and she wonderfully added a little color to the music with a soft vibrato at one point, (that’s what musicians call that right?)

Clarkson performed the song against a backdrop of live instruments. Her gown may not be glamorous or filled with glitter and is totally devoid of color, but it complemented her old country take on the song. She added to her looks by wearing a pair of heels and a black belt.

This is not the first time that the first American Idol winner has covered a Patsy Cline song, as she formerly covered Walkin’ After Midnight, a song from Patsy’s debut studio album.
